Elektronik C5
Den aktuelle version af siden er endnu ikke blevet gennemgået af erfarne bidragydere og kan afvige væsentligt fra den
version , der blev gennemgået den 29. juni 2017; checks kræver
25 redigeringer .
Electronics C5 er en serie af sovjetiske kontrolmikrocomputere udviklet af designbureauet på Svetlana -fabrikken. Udviklere - A. V. Palagin , A. F. Kurgaev , V. A. Ivanov.
Elektronik S5-01
Den første almindelige mikrocomputer i USSR. Det var beregnet til masseautomatisering af processer i den nationale økonomi. Udviklingen blev afsluttet i 1974.
Computeren er helt indenlandsk udvikling. Til ham blev der skabt en ny elementbase - et mikroprocessorsæt af 536-serien. [1] Designet er multi-board.
Elektronik S5-02
Multi-board mikrocomputer.
Elektronik C5-11
Enkeltkort mikrocomputer. Produktionen begyndte i 1976.
Elektronik S5-12
Single-board mikrocomputer baseret på en multi-chip 16-bit mikroprocessor, på et 260×280 mm kort. Forbedret version af "Electronics S5-11", øget RAM til 128 16-bit ord og ROM til 2048 16-bit ord. Hastighed - 10 tusinde operationer i sekundet. Det var planlagt at tilslutte yderligere funktionelle moduler - en ADC, en grænseflade til input-output-enheder fra et hulbånd, interface med en teletype osv.
-
Elektronik S5-12 set ovenfra
-
Elektronik S5-12 set nedefra
-
Elektronik C5-12 board top
-
Elektronik S5-12 bundkort
-
Elektronik C5-12 mærkning
Moduler C5-12
Kilde [2] :
- "Electronics S5-121" -15-kanals ADC til DC-indgangsspændinger fra -10 til +10V; konverteringsfejl ikke mere end 0,4%; konverteringstid ikke mere end 0,1 s
- "Electronics S5-122" - Digitale input-outputs, hvis spændingsniveauer er i overensstemmelse med outputniveauet for TTL-kredsløb: antallet af input er 4 bytes; antal udgange 4 bytes
- "Electronics S5-123" - Interface med hullet tape input-output enheder: fotolæser FS-1501; perforatorer PL-80 eller PL-150
- "Electronics S5-124" - Parring med en teletype type RTA-6 (RTA-7; RTA-60; T-63; STA-2M)
- "Electronics S5-125A" - RAM med en kapacitet på 2048 16-bit ord
- "Electronics S5-125B" - RAM med en kapacitet på 4096 16-bit ord
- "Electronics S5-126" - Displayadapter til udsendelse af information fra hukommelsen på en mikrocomputer til en videokontrolenhed af tv-typen "Kvant-M"
- "Systemoperatørkonsol" - giver operatørens interaktion med systemet styret fra mikrocomputeren på formularsproget
- VKU "Kvant-M" - en videokontrolenhed til en tv-skydebane baseret på CRT 16LK2B er designet til at fungere sammen med "S5-126"-modulet ved visning af information fra en mikrocomputer
- "Electronics P5-PROM" - en omprogrammerbar permanent hukommelse med en elektrisk ændring af information, informationskapaciteten på 1024 16-bit ord.
Elektronik S5-21, S5-21M
Mikrocomputer baseret på en enkelt-chip 16-bit N-MOP mikroprocessor K586VM1 (gammelt navn K586IK1). Udvikleren af mikroprocessoren er A. V. Palagin.
- Processor "Electronics MS2716". Processor K586VM1.
- Bitdybde - 16 bits
- Antallet af grundlæggende kommandoer er 31, kommandosystemet er det samme for Electronics C5 familien
- Urfrekvens - 2 MHz
- Hastighed - cirka 200 tusind register-register-kommandoer i sekundet
- 16 generelle registre til hver af 16 opgaver
- Adresserbar hukommelse - 32K 16-bit ord (64 KB)
- Indbygget RAM - 512 bytes (fire K586RU1 chips med en kapacitet på 256 4-bit ord hver)
- Indbygget ROM - 4096 bytes (to K586RE1-chips med en kapacitet på 1024 16-bit ord, 350 ns adgangstid)
- 64 parallelle kanaler, fire K586BB1-chips, hver med en afstembar 8-bit struktur og to 8-bit I/O-kanaler
- Otte K155IE7 chips danner et frekvensgitter
- Strømforbrug - ikke mere end 20 W
Processoren kan udføre "kernen" af 16 instruktioner i hardware, de resterende 15 instruktioner udføres i firmware. Samlet antal hold med ændringer - 256
Processormodulet "Electronics S5-21" indeholder to MPI -kanaler , den første kanal bruges til kommunikation med lokale input-output-enheder, og den anden bruges til maskine-til-maskine kommunikation i multiprocessorkomplekser og til kommunikation med delte enheder .
C5-21 og C5-21M (MS 2716) adskiller sig væsentligt fra hinanden med hensyn til udgangssignaler, herunder deres betegnelser.
Moduler C5-21
- Interfacemodul med analoge sensorer "Electronics S5-2101" - 32 kanaler (-5..+5V). Konverteringstid til 11-bit kode: DC-signaler - 200 µs; AC 50Hz - 10ms.
- Interfacemodul med digitale sensorer "Electronics S5-2102" - 12 8-bit input-output kanaler, 6 serielle input-output kanaler.
- Teletype interface modul "Electronics S5-2103" - K586BB1, K190KT2
- RAM-modul "Electronics S5-2105" - 16K 16-bit ord, K535RU3
- Displayadaptermodul "Electronics S5-2106" - styrer videokontrolenheder som "VK23V60" og "Electronics K2-01"
- Modulet til fjernbetjeningen til fejlfinding af programmer "Electronics S5-2107" er en indikerende tastaturenhed, den indeholder en tastaturblok til 36 taster og en 10-cifret 7-segmentindikator.
- PROM-modul "Electronics S5-2108" - 4K 16-bit ord, KR556RT5
- Interfacemodul med sensorer af analog information "Electronics S5-2109" - ADC: 8 kanaler -5..+5V. Lavet i henhold til skemaet for successiv tilnærmelse på K572PA1A og K155IR17. Indgangskontakter på K590KN1. Konverteringstiden er ikke mere end 200 ms. DAC: 4 kanaler -5..+5V, 10 bit og fortegn, konverteringstid - 25 µs. Lavet til 4 stk. K572PA1A.
- Multifunktionelt digitalt adaptermodul med tilslutningsdiagram GMD-7012 "Electronics S5-2112"
- PROM-modul "Electronics S5-2113A" K586RE1 8K × 16bit, samplingtid - 2,4 ms, 8 stk. ROM K573RF2, prøveudtagningstid - 1 ms.
Elektronik S5-22
Det er en version af C5-21M til specielle (militære) applikationer. Det adskiller sig fra C5-21M ved brug af mikrokredsløb med militær accept, uden brug af mikrokredsløb i plastikhylstre.
Indeholder moduler:
- Funktionsmodul "Electronics S5-2200"
- Modul TsVV "Electronics S5-2202"
- Adapter til fotolæser, perforeret båndstanser og fjernskriver "Electronics S5-2203"
- RAM-modul "Electronics S5-2205"
- ROM-modul "Electronics S5-2213"
- Skærmadapter "Electronics S5-2206"
- Fjernbetjening "Electronics S5-2107"
Elektronik S5-31
Systemet er baseret på en single-chip 16-bit mikrocontroller K1827BE1. [3]
Elektronik S5-41
"Elektronik SMS121". Systemet er baseret på K1801 -seriens mikroprocessorsæt med MPI -interface . Kommandosystem - PDP-11 ("Elektronik 60", OST 11.305.909-82). Regulatoren er lavet på et kort 114,5 × 220 mm og består af en basisenhed, derudover er der 4 sæder til installation af funktionelle strukturelle moduler (FCM). Det grundlæggende funktionelle fragment (BFF) af MK "Electronics SMS12102.1" indeholder:
- enkelt-chip mikroprocessor K1801VM1, som implementerer kommandosystemet for mikrocomputeren "Electronics 60";
- statisk RAM K1809RU1 med en kapacitet på 1024 × 16 bit;
- maske ROM K1809RE1 med en kapacitet på 4K × 16 bit med resident software;
- stik til installation af BIS K1809RU1, K1809RE1 eller K573RFZ (PROM med en kapacitet på 4K × 16);
- radial seriel kommunikationsgrænseflade (IRPS) baseret på BIS K1801VP1-035;
- trunk seriel kommunikationsgrænseflade baseret på BIS К1809ВВ2;
Udvalget af funktionelle og konstruktive moduler (FCM) omfatter:
funktionelt uddrag
|
BIS
|
Tekniske detaljer
|
BB1
|
K1809BB1
|
I/O, tæller
|
BB2
|
K1809BB1
|
I/O, tæller, interrupt vektor indstilling
|
RAM "K8"
|
K1809RU1
|
Kapacitet 8K 16-bit ord.
|
RAM "3K"
|
K1809RU1
|
ZK kapacitet på 16-bit ord.
|
Videogrænseflade (VI)
|
K1809VGZ
|
Kommunikationscontroller med VKU på en sort-hvid eller farve CRT (tv-interface); tastaturcontroller (op til 256 taster).
|
Båndoptagergrænseflade (IM)
|
K1809VG1
|
Frekvensmoduleret seriel asynkron kanal til kommunikation.
|
IRPS interface
|
K1801VP1-035
|
Udveksling med WU'en via et standard serielt interface gennem en optokobler isolationsenhed.
|
K586BE1
Single-chip 16-bit mikrocomputer.
- Kommandosystem: "Electronics C5", en delmængde af 27 grundlæggende kommandoer
- Antal afbrydelsesniveauer - 5
- Onboard RAM - 128 16-bit ord
- On-chip ROM - 1024 16-bit ord
- Hastighed - 250 tusind register-register operationer pr. sekund ved en clockfrekvens på 2,5 MHz
- n-MOS teknologi
- bolig 4134.48-2
Den blev brugt som kontrolstyring i udstyret. For eksempel i båndoptageren "Wilma 100 Stereo", pulsmåleren "Electronics 01C".
K1827BE1
Enkelt-chip mikrocontroller med indbygget ROM.
- Onboard RAM - 128 16-bit ord
- On-chip ROM - 1024 16-bit ord
- Antal input-outputkanaler - 35
- Hastighed - 500.000 korte operationer i sekundet
- bolig 4134.48-2
Den blev brugt som en indbygget controller til at styre måleinstrumenter. Som en del af modulet "Electronics MS 2703" blev det brugt til at styre kolorimetre KFK-2 MP, MKMF-02, spektrofotometer SF46.
-
MS 2703 set forfra
-
MS 2703 set bagfra
-
MS 2703 PCB
-
MS 2703 og K1827BE1
På grundlag af K1827BE1 blev en af modellerne af den elektriske skrivemaskine Romashka (PELP 305-03) bygget. Når den er tændt, viser den meddelelsen "P1827" på indikatoren.
Arkitektur
Alle mikrocomputere i Elektronika S5-serien (undtagen Elektronika S5-41) er softwarekompatible 16-bit mikrocomputere. Computeren kan adressere 2 16 hukommelsesceller. Eksterne I/O-enheder adresseres i det generelle hukommelsesfelt i det øverste 4Kb-område.
Mikrocomputeren har 16 software-tilgængelige 16-bit registre . Register nul er imidlertid instruktionstælleren, og de tre andre bruges som "afbrudt opgaveregister", "firmwareadresseregister" og "beskyttelsesregister". Således er 12 almindelige 16-bit registre tilgængelige til brug.
Registrene har også en afbildning til det indledende hukommelsesområde i form af 16 på hinanden følgende celler. Forskydningen til placeringen af de generelle registre i hukommelsen specificerer et 4-bit "opgavenummerregister". For at fremskynde driften af systemet udføres en del af RAM'en til at rumme registre ofte på processorchippen og ikke i hoved-RAM'en. Disse områder af hukommelsen kan tilgås som almindelige celler, bortset fra sættet af registre (celler) for den aktuelle opgave.
Der er også en carry bit kaldet "link register" og et specielt to-bit "resultat flag register", der tager en af 4 værdier. Disse registre indstilles efter at de fleste aritmetiske instruktioner er udført. Normalt har værdien af resultatets karakteristika følgende betydning: 0 - resultatet er lig nul; 1 - resultatet er mindre end nul; 2 - resultatet er større end nul; 3 - der er overløb.
Mikrocomputerens kommandosystem indeholder 31 grundlæggende kommandoer. K586BE1 kan udføre en delmængde af de 27 grundlæggende kommandoer.
Kommandosystemet er to-adresser. Den første operand er altid et internt register i processoren, der er ingen dedikeret akkumulator . Den anden operand indeholder også registernummeret, men afhængigt af instruktionens funktioner kan det andet register tjene som et akkumuleringsregister, et indeksregister, et adresseregister, et adresseregister med automatisk ændring. Hvis det andet register er en programtæller (register 0) med attributter for indirekte adressering og autoincrement, så tillader denne form brug af konstanter fra instruktionshukommelsen i operationen (som PDP-11 , type indirekte adressering med autoincrement med register PC (R7) ) + ).
Til programmering blev der brugt krydssystemer på M-220 og BESM-6 maskiner .
Noter
- ↑ Museum of Electronic Rarities - Active - 536. serie
- ↑ M. P. Galperin , V. Ya. Kuznetsov, Yu. A. Maslenikov, V. E. Pankin, V. P. Tsvetov, A. I. Borovskoy. Mikrocomputer "Electronics C5" og deres anvendelse. - Moskva: "Sovjetradio", 1980. - 160 s. - (Massebibliotek for ingeniøren "Elektronik").
- ↑ MPSS nr. 4 1988 Side. 7
Litteratur og publikationer
- M. P. Galperin , V. Ya. Kuznetsov, Yu. A. Maslenikov, V. E. Pankin, V. P. Tsvetov, A. I. Borovskoy Mikrocomputer "Electronics C5" og deres anvendelse. - Moskva: "Sovjetradio", 1980. - 160 s. - (Massebibliotek for ingeniøren "Elektronik").
- E. P. Balashov, D. V. Puzankov. Mikroprocessorer og mikroprocessorsystemer: Proc. manual for universiteter / red. V. B. Smolova. - Moskva: "Radio og kommunikation", 1981. - S. 307-311. — 328 s.
- S. A. Gamkrelidze, A. V. Zavyalov, P. P. Maltsev, V. G. Sokolov. Digital behandling af information baseret på højhastigheds LSI / Ed. V.G. Domracheva. - Moskva: "Energoatomizdat", 1988. - 136 s.
- V. S. Borisov, A. A. Vasenkov, B. M. Malashevich et al . A. A. Vasenkova, V. A. Shakhnova. - Moskva: "Radio og kommunikation", 1982. - T. 31. - 192 s. - (Massebibliotek for ingeniøren "Elektronik").
- I. Z. Kominarov, L. V. Molodtsova, A. V. Samoschenko, S. V. Teplitsky, A. A. Skole. Software til komplekset af funktionel diagnostik af mikrocomputeren "Electronics S5-21M" // Mikroprocessorværktøjer og -systemer. - 1987. - Nr. 2 . - S. 14-17 .
- Industristandard OST11-305.905-81. Mikroprocessormidler til computerteknologi. Software. Kommandosystem af en række mikrocomputere "Electronics C5".
- Galperin MP Enkeltkorts mikrocomputere og mikrocontrollere // Mikroprocessorværktøjer og -systemer. - 1984. - Nr. 2 .
- Galperin M. P., Ginter A. V., Gorodetsky V. V., Evzovich I. S., Kuznetsov V. Ya., Pukhova M. L. Single-board mikrocontrollere "Electronics S5-41" // Mikroprocessorværktøjer og -systemer. - 1984. - Nr. 2 .
Links